## Service Accounts — Render Perf Tooling

The Quillbatch team uses a dedicated service account for template-rendering benchmarks so perf runs don't count against developer quotas. It has read access to the template store and write access to the metrics sink, nothing else. Contractors should not mint personal tokens for benchmark runs. When configuring the harness locally, authenticate to the internal Inkwell service with the key below.

app token of fajop-fahif = qvz4-AnML

Alert: GreenPulse watering scheduler missed its overnight run. This fires when the Sproutline cron dispatcher fails to trigger a zone cycle within 30 minutes of its scheduled slot. Plants in the Ferndale greenhouse cluster may go unwatered, so treat it as time-sensitive during summer months. Acknowledge the alert, then check dispatcher health and recent config changes. The runbook with full triage steps lives here:

runbook for hahog-fawif: https://confluence.zemvarlabs.internal/pages/browse/projects/57cf2f66

# Validator plugin client setup.
#
# Each validator plugin registers with the SchemaForge hub at startup and
# receives its rule manifest from there. The hub rejects unregistered
# plugins, so this client must authenticate before the plugin loader runs —
# that's why the handshake happens in __init__ rather than lazily. Retries
# use exponential backoff capped at 30s; see forge_client.py for details.
# The client authenticates to the staging hub with the key that follows.

service key, fahaf-fahif: zpat4_c7SL

Minutes — Management Meeting, Torvik Logistics

Distribution: sales leads.

Decision: the Aldermere office closes end of quarter. Headcount of six redeploys to the Kestrow hub; two roles go remote. Client accounts transfer to the regional desk with no coverage gap. Facilities handles lease exit; HR manages transitions. Sales leads to brief affected accounts personally before the announcement. No external comment until then. The confidential note on business plans follows below.

management briefing: Sorielix Systems is in early talks to buy Druethix Logistics for about $34.1 million. The Gorwyn launch date is May 13, and nothing goes to the press before then.